blob: bcc781d3fe26a5c549953c9c07f3a0173380ee38 [file] [log] [blame]
//
// Licensed to the Apache Software Foundation (ASF) under one
// or more contributor license agreements. See the NOTICE file
// distributed with this work for additional information
// regarding copyright ownership. The ASF licenses this file
// to you under the Apache License, Version 2.0 (the
// "License"); you may not use this file except in compliance
// with the License. You may obtain a copy of the License at
//
// http://www.apache.org/licenses/LICENSE-2.0
//
// Unless required by applicable law or agreed to in writing,
// software distributed under the License is distributed on an
// "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
// KIND, either express or implied. See the License for the
// specific language governing permissions and limitations
// under the License.
//
= Java ME EmbeddedおよびJava Cardアプリケーション・テクノロジの学習
:jbake-type: tutorial
:jbake-tags: tutorials
:jbake-status: published
:icons: font
:syntax: true
:source-highlighter: pygments
:toc: left
:toc-title:
:description: Java ME EmbeddedおよびJava Cardアプリケーション・テクノロジの学習 - Apache NetBeans
:keywords: Apache NetBeans, Tutorials, Java ME EmbeddedおよびJava Cardアプリケーション・テクノロジの学習
== モバイル・アプリケーションとは
モバイル・アプリケーションのほとんどはJava Micro Edition (Java ME)プラットフォームを使用します。Java MEプラットフォームは携帯電話などの小型デバイス用に開発されましたが、現在では様々なデバイスで使用されています。Java MEでは、縮小されたJava SEコンポーネントのサブセット、仮想マシン、およびAPIを使用します。また、消費者向けのモバイル機器や組込みデバイスに特化したAPIを定義します。NetBeans IDEでは、link:http://www.oracle.com/us/technologies/java/embedded/micro-edition/overview/index.html[+Oracle Java ME Embedded+]およびlink:http://www.oracle.com/technetwork/java/javame/javacard/overview/getstarted/index.html[+Java Cardプラットフォーム+]がサポートされます。
== 開始
* link:../docs/javame/imp-ng.html[+モバイル埋込みアプリケーションの作成、デバッグおよびプロファイリング+]
* link:../docs/javame/java-card.html[+Java Card開発のクイック・スタート・ガイド+]
== チュートリアルおよび記事
*Java Cardアプリケーションの開発*
* link:../docs/javame/javacard.html[+Java Cardクイック・スタートの記事+]
* link:http://www.oracle.com/technetwork/articles/javase/javacard-servlets-136657.html[+スマート・カード上でのサーブレットのデプロイ: ポータブルWebサーバーとJava Card 3.0+]
== スクリーンキャスト
* link:../docs/javame/nb_me8_screencast.html[+デモ: Java ME 8に対するNetBeans IDEのサポート+]
* YouTube: link:http://youtu.be/_1PPSt2AwpM[+Java Micro Edition (ME) 8の概要+](_Terrence Bar作成_)
* link:../docs/javame/nb_mesdk_screencast.html[+デモ: Windowsでのモバイル開発用のNetBeans IDEの設定+]
* link:../docs/javame/imp-ng-screencast.html[+デモ: NetBeans IDEでのIMP-NGプロファイルのサポート+]
== コミュニティの寄稿ドキュメント
* link:http://plugins.netbeans.org/PluginPortal/faces/PluginDetailPage.jsp?pluginid=11194[+NetBeans IDE用Blackberry RIMプラグインのインストール+]
* link:http://nbandroid.org/wiki/index.php/Installation[+NetBeansへのアンドロイド・プラグインのインストール方法+]
== その他のリソース
* link:http://wiki.netbeans.org/JavaMESDKSupport[+Java ME SDKサポートに関するNetBeans Wikiページ+]
* _Oracle® Java ME Embeddedリファレンス・プラットフォーム(Raspberry Pi)スタート・ガイド リリース8 EA 2_link:http://docs.oracle.com/javame/config/cldc/rel/8/rpi/html/getstart_rpi/debugging.htm#sthref31[+Raspberry Pi基板でのNetBeansの使用+]に関する項
* link:http://docs.oracle.com/javame/config/cldc/rel/3.3/win/gs/html/getstart_win32/setup_nbenv.htm[+Oracle Java ME SDKソフトウェアとNetBeansを組み合せた使用+]
* _NetBeans IDEによるアプリケーションの開発_link:http://www.oracle.com/pls/topic/lookup?ctx=nb8000&id=NBDAG1552[+Java MEアプリケーションの開発+]
*NetBeans Mobilityコミュニティのリソース*
* link:http://wiki.netbeans.org/NetBeansUserFAQ#Java_ME.2FMobility[+NetBeans MobilityのFAQ+]
* link:http://forums.netbeans.org/javame-users.html[+NetBeans Java MEユーザー・フォーラム User Forum+]
*Java ME関連サイト*
* link:http://www.oracle.com/technetwork/java/embedded/resources/me-embeddocs/index.html[+Java ME Embeddedドキュメント+]
* link:http://www.oracle.com/technetwork/java/javame/index.html[+Oracle Technology Network - Java MEランディング・ページ+]